Tychicus

An Asian Christian, known as a "faithful minister in the Lord" (Ephesians 6:21-22), who, with Trophimus, accompanied Paul on a part of his journey from Macedonia to Jerusalem (Acts 20:4). He is alluded to also in Colossians 4:7, Titus 3:12, and 2 Timothy 4:12 as having been with Paul at Rome, from where Paul sent him to Ephesus, probably for the purpose of building up and encouraging the church there.
